.wpcf7-response-output{background-color:#fff!important}.menu-item a{padding:10px 0px!important}.labelPrivacy{color:#e8a600!important}.grecaptcha-badge{visibility:hidden!important}.iubenda_legal_document h1,.iubenda_legal_document h2,.iubenda_legal_document h3,.iubenda_legal_document h4,#iub-pp-container h1,#iub-pp-container h2,#iub-pp-container h3,#iub-pp-container h4{font-family:"Open Sans",Arial,sans-serif;letter-spacing:-0.04em}a[title="iubenda - generatore di Privacy Policy"]{font-size:0;color:#ffffff}a[title="iubenda - generatore di Privacy Policy"]:after{content:'KeyWeb Srl';font-size:13px;color:#ffffff}a[target="_top"]:after{content:'KeyWeb Srl';font-size:13px;color:#ffffff}.iubenda_legal_document p:last-child{color:#ffffff!important;display:none!important}.iubenda_legal_document p:last-child a{color:#ffffff!important;display:none!important}.iub_footer a{display:none}#iubenda_policy .iub_footer{display:none}.iubenda-tp-btn[data-tp-float][data-tp-float=bottom-right],.iubenda-tp-btn[data-tp-float][data-tp-float=top-right]{opacity:0!important}@media only screen and (max-width:980px){.inverticolonne{display:flex;flex-direction:column-reverse}h2{font-size:1.8rem!important}.et_pb_button_module_wrapper.et_pb_button_0_wrapper.et_pb_button_alignment_center.et_pb_button_alignment_tablet_center.et_pb_button_alignment_phone_center.et_pb_module,.et_pb_button_module_wrapper.et_pb_button_1_wrapper.et_pb_button_alignment_left.et_pb_button_alignment_tablet_center.et_pb_button_alignment_phone_center.et_pb_module{margin-left:0px!important}}a.et_pb_button.et_pb_button_0.et_pb_bg_layout_light,a.et_pb_button.et_pb_button_1.et_pb_bg_layout_light{padding:10px 30px!important}html,body{overflow-x:hidden;width:100%!important}#responsive-form{max-width:100%;margin:0 auto;width:100%}.form-row{width:100%}.column-full{float:left;position:relative;padding:5px;width:100%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.column-half{float:left;position:relative;padding:5px;width:50%;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}.dsm_contact_form_7 .wpcf7-form-control.wpcf7-submit{WIDTH:100%}@media only screen and (max-width:700px){.column-half{width:100%;padding:5px}}